The Danger of Unreconciled Accounts

One of the most considerable difficulties little organizations encounter is the chasm between their bank declarations and their internal records. This inconsistency, typically subtle at first, can snowball into a significant job, obscuring the true monetary health of business. Think of trying to navigate a thick fog-- that's what unreconciled accounts seem like. Forgetting to log a little, repeating subscription, or miscategorizing a big purchase, can shake off your entire system. The ripple result extends beyond simple trouble, impacting everything from cash flow forecasts to precise revenue and loss statements. Do you truly understand where every dollar goes, or where it originates from?

To circumvent this common mistake, consider these specialist insights:

  • Daily Discipline: Make it a non-negotiable practice to log transactions daily, or at the minimum, every other day. This isn't about being obsessive; it has to do with preventing a mountain from forming out of molehills.
  • Categorization is King: Establish a consistent, clear chart of accounts from the beginning. This frequently neglected step is critical. Are those office provides an administrative expense or a marketing expense? Clarity here saves enormous headaches later.
  • Digital Tool Utilization: While a spreadsheet might suffice for the extremely tiniest operations, purchasing devoted bookkeeping software can be a game-changer. These platforms automate much of the information entry and reconciliation, substantially decreasing human error. Consider it as having a vigorous assistant devoted entirely to your finances.
  • Regular Reconciliation: Do not wait until month-end. Reconcile your bank and charge card declarations with your internal records weekly. This proactive approach allows you to capture errors or disparities while they are still little and easily rectifiable. A quick check now conserves hours of investigator work later.

Streamlining Your Cost & & Payroll Processes

The option lies in efficient systems and a proactive state of mind. For payroll, think about the advantages of direct deposit over paper checks; it decreases administrative burden and offers a clear audit trail. Guarantee you understand the subtleties of classifying workers versus independent professionals; misclassification can lead to large charges. For expenditures, the power of digital tools can not be overstated. Ditch the shoebox filled with crumpled invoices! Mobile apps created for cost tracking enable you to snap an image of an invoice, categorize it, and even attach it to a particular task or customer, all in real-time. This not only saves you time however also ensures precision and makes year-end tax preparation considerably less challenging. What's more, carrying out a clear expenditure policy for your group, detailing what is reimbursable and what isn't, can avoid disputes and misunderstandings before they even arise. A well-defined policy acts as a compass, directing everyone towards compliant and efficient costs.

  • Earnings and Loss Statement (P&L): This isn't practically what you earned and invested. It informs a story. Is your gross revenue margin diminishing? Are operating costs spiraling out of control? An eager eye on your P&L can expose if your pricing method works or if you're overspending on marketing that isn't yielding returns.
  • Balance Sheet: A photo of your financial position at a specific moment. It information your properties, liabilities, and equity. Believe of it as your service's net worth. Are your balance dues growing too large, showing collection problems? Is your financial obligation workable? This report offers crucial insights into your liquidity and solvency.
  • Money Flow Declaration: Often neglected, yet perhaps the most vital. A profitable service can still go under if it runs out of money. This report tracks cash being available in and heading out, revealing if you have enough liquid funds to cover your responsibilities. It addresses the essential concern: where did the money go?
